Martins-Brown Hails New Bonny LG Chairman, Vice Chairman, Pepple, Alabere on Electoral Victory, Inauguration

Respected community leader and technocrat, Sir Tammy Martins-Brown, KGB, has extended his warm congratulations to Hon. Abinye Blessing Pepple and Hon. Ibinyefagha Alabere on their inauguration as Chairman and Vice Chairman of Bonny Local Government Area of Rivers State.

Sir Martins-Brown, who is the Leader of the All Progressives Congress (APC) Ward 5, Finima in Bonny LGA, issued his message of felicitation on Monday, September 1, 2025 via a statement he exclusively made available to Kristina Reports in Bonny, Rivers State.

With more than 17 years of professional experience in the construction and oil and gas sectors, Tammy Martins-Brown has worked in health and safety, community relations, administration, local content, and human resources where he has exuded exceptional acumen, competence and discretion.

Beyond his career, the ex-BOBH Asawo Chairman, who holds a Master of Science degree in Human Resource Management, and is currently pursuing a Doctor of Philosophy degree in Employment Relations and Human Resource Management, is passionate about organisational growth and mentoring young people.

A graduate of Business Management from the University of Uyo, Martins-Brown is a Fellow of the Chartered Institute of Administration (FCIA), Fellow, Institute of Management Consultant (FIMC). an Associate of the Chartered Institute of Personnel Management (ACIPM), and a member of the Chartered Institute of Human Resource Management (CIHRM), among several other professional bodies.
